Craig Charles
Broussard
Jan 9, 1953 — Dec 10, 2024
Craig Charles Broussard was born on January 9, 1953, in Whittier California to John Charles and Kathleen (Barnett) Broussard. Craig enjoyed his youth in California with his brother Brian. Sadly, at a young age his father passed away. Craig made his way to Texas when his mother married Jim Barnes. This marriage was blessed with three daughters: Polly, Molly, and Gena.
Craig had an interesting career in the oil industry from entertaining clients to traveling by boat or helicopter to offshore oil rigs, spending weeks on end in open water. A traumatic injury redirected his career. After receiving an Associates degree from Texas State Technical College in Waco Texas he went to work in the semiconductor field as a maintenance technician.
Craig's pride and joy are his two daughters, Candace (Chrissy) and Ashton. They have fond memories of riding in their dad's pick-up truck listening to him sing and watching his hands and feet beat to the music. If you never heard Craig sing you really missed out on something special.
On August 12, 2001, Craig married the love of his life Annette. They opened Freedom Mail Center in Sattler Texas and became a part of the community of small business owners in the Canyon Lake area.
Craig's life was spent doing the things he loved which included antiquing, going to gun shows, camping, spending time with friends and family, and spreading the word of God.
Craig went to be with his Lord and Savior on Tuesday morning, December 10, 2024, at the age of 71.
He was preceded in death by his parents and brother. Craig is survived by his wife Annette Broussard and step-father Jim Barnes; daughters: Candace Robinson and husband O'Neal, Ashton Mancini and husband Chiron, and Amanda Johnson; sons: Jason Pucel and wife Jenny, Brandon Mullens and wife Amber, and Blake Mullens; 3 sisters; 16 grandchildren; and 4 great grandchildren.
A graveside will be held at 3:00 PM on Friday, December 13, 2024, at Mount Valley Cemetery in Sattler, Texas.
